Deleting the Old OMS Home When the Central Agent Is Migrated to a Location Outside the Old Middleware Home
If you have already migrated the central agent to a location outside the old middleware home, first deinstall the central agent, and then you can directly remove the old OMS, or in other words the old middleware home. To do so, follow these steps:
Note:
For information on how to deinstall the old agent home, see Deinstalling Standalone Management Agents Using the AgentDeinstall.pl Script in the Oracle Enterprise Manager Advanced Installation and Configuration Guide.If your old OMS home version is 13c release 1, then ignore steps 1, 2, and follow only steps 3, 4.
